2011-01-17 9 views
23

Czy Amazon S3 umożliwia niestandardowe nagłówki? Czy mam szczęście?Amazon S3 i współdzielenie zasobów między źródłami (CORS)

Access-Control-Allow-Origin: * 
Access-Control-Allow-Methods: POST, GET, OPTIONS 
Access-Control-Allow-Headers: X-SOMETHING 
Access-Control-Max-Age: 1728000 

Przykład

var request = new XMLHttpRequest(); 
var url = 'http://example.s3.amazonaws.com/templates/welcome.html'; 

function callOtherDomain(){ 

    request.open('GET', url, true); 
    request.withCredentials = "true"; 
    request.onreadystatechange = handler; 
    request.send(); 

} 
+2

Możesz rozważyć zmianę akceptowanej odpowiedzi tutaj, ponieważ ostatnio dodano obsługę. – Gray

Odpowiedz

2

Dziś Amazon ogłosił pełne wsparcie dla CORS, więc można teraz używać HTML5 na przykład dla Drag & teczki bezpośrednio do Amazon S3.